Labor is a factor of production and has a price like all other inputs. In the economy, labor is a commodity whose price is determined by the forces of demand and supply. When there is an oversupply of labor, its equilibrium price will decrease.
The equilibrium price of labor is the prevailing wage rate, where demand matches supply. When immigration adds to the labor force, it means an additional supply of able and willing workers in the markets. There will be many sellers or workers offering to supply labor services to the existing job openings. As a result, the price of labor will reduce as buyers or employers can lower the wage rate and still get the labor services they require.

<h3><u>What is marginal cost ?</u></h3>
The difference in total production costs caused by creating or manufacturing one more unit is known as the marginal cost in economics. Divide the variation in production costs by the variation in quantity to determine marginal cost. Finding the point at which an organization may realize economies of scale to improve production and overall operations is the goal of marginal cost analysis. The producer may make money if the marginal cost of manufacturing one more unit is less than the price per unit.
In management accounting, the idea of marginal cost is crucial because it may be used to maximize output through economies of scale within an organization.
